    According to our (Global Info Research) latest study, the global Dry Powder Inhalation Excipients market size was valued at US$ 1870 million in 2025 and is forecast to a readjusted size of US$ 2669 million by 2032 with a CAGR of 5.3% during review period.
    Dry powder inhalation excipients are auxiliary components used in dry powder inhalation formulations to improve drug dispersion, stability, and inhalation performance. They typically include lactose, mannitol, and other sugars, as well as certain inorganic salts. By optimizing the particle size and distribution of the drug, these excipients enhance the lung deposition rate and bioavailability of the drug. Dry powder inhalation excipients play a crucial role in the treatment of respiratory diseases such as asthma and chronic obstructive pulmonary disease, ensuring effective drug inhalation and therapeutic effects.
